Lady Gaga Set To Go On Trial
. Gaga's former roommate and personal assistant, Jennifer O'Neill, is suing the singer for overtime wages. O'Neill will take her case to court November 4, where the jury will decide if she was on call 24 hours a day, seven days a week, as she claimed in her 2011 lawsuit. U.S. District Judge Paul Gardephe originally ruled that O'Neill's on-call time could qualify for overtime compensation. Lawyers previously stated that because of Gaga's constant working schedule, O'Neill often slept in the same hotel room with Gaga to attend to her needs no matter the time. "Every day is a work day for her, so every day is a work day for the rest of us," O'Neill said. "There is no, 'We're going to stay in, we're going to sleep.' There is no, 'Let's put on sweatpants and go out to the movies and be girlfriends.' It doesn't work like that," O'Neill said.
